怎样卸载干净fabric
时间: 2024-09-27 09:01:57 浏览: 70
Fabric是一个Python库,用于简化基于SSH的自动化运维任务。如果你想要卸载干净Fabric,你可以按照以下步骤操作:
1. **确认环境**: 首先,在命令行中检查是否已经激活了使用Fabric的虚拟环境。如果没有,可以忽略这一步;如果有,你需要先激活其他虚拟环境或退出当前的虚拟环境。
2. **移除依赖**: 在终端中输入以下命令,通过pip工具移除Fabric及其所有相关依赖:
```
pip uninstall fabric
```
3. **删除配置文件**: Fabric会在用户目录下创建一些配置文件,如`~/.ssh/config`等。如果不需要保留它们,可以手动删除:
- `rm ~/.fabricrc`
- 删除`.ssh`目录下的任何Fabric相关的文件
4. **清理项目依赖**: 如果你在某个项目的requirements.txt或setup.py中列出了Fabric,也需要从那里移除引用。
5. **清除缓存和日志**: 清理pip缓存(如有需要):
```
rm -rf ~/Library/Caches/pip/* (对于Mac)
%AppData%\Local\pip\Cache* (对于Windows)
```
6. **检查是否有遗留**:最后,运行`pip list`看是否还有Fabric的相关条目。如果有,可能是由于pip缓存未清空完全或虚拟环境未完全解除,这时可能需要重启计算机。
相关问题
fabric卸载canvas
要卸载 Fabric.js 中的 Canvas,可以使用以下代码:
```javascript
var canvas = new fabric.Canvas('canvas-id');
canvas.dispose();
```
其中,'canvas-id' 是你要卸载的 Canvas 元素的 ID。
cloud fabric
Cloud Fabric是华为提供的一种数据中心网络解决方案,旨在帮助运营商构建面向未来的网络基础架构,解决云计算数据中心发展中的网络瓶颈问题。华为的Cloud Fabric方案采用弹性架构,通过Big Cloud Fabric控制器提供标准的REST API进行系统管理,并支持GUI、CLI和自动化脚本进行操作。目前,华为的Cloud Fabric方案已经经过ESG实验室的测试验证,展现出了敏捷性与简洁性。<span class="em">1</span><span class="em">2</span><span class="em">3</span><span class="em">4</span>
阅读全文